The Paradigm Shift – From Centralized Rents to Decentralized Value Creation
The term "blockchain" has become almost synonymous with cryptocurrency, and for many, that association conjures images of volatile markets and get-rich-quick schemes. While the speculative side of crypto is undeniable, it represents only a sliver of the profound economic shifts that blockchain technology is enabling. At its core, blockchain offers a fundamentally new way to think about value, ownership, and exchange, giving rise to what we can term "Blockchain Income Thinking." This isn't just about earning from digital coins; it's a philosophical and practical approach to generating income that leverages the inherent properties of decentralized, transparent, and verifiable ledger systems.
For centuries, our economic models have largely been built on centralized intermediaries. Think of banks facilitating transactions, social media platforms controlling content distribution and ad revenue, or even landlords collecting rent. These intermediaries extract value, often taking a significant cut for their services. They act as gatekeepers, dictating terms and often limiting access to opportunities. Blockchain income thinking, however, challenges this paradigm. It proposes a move away from earning "rents" from controlling access to resources, towards earning "value" from direct participation, contribution, and ownership within decentralized networks.
One of the most accessible entry points into this thinking is through understanding cryptocurrencies not just as speculative assets, but as utility tokens and mediums of exchange within emerging digital economies. While Bitcoin and Ethereum are often seen as investments, their underlying blockchain technology powers entire ecosystems where tokens can represent ownership, grant access, or reward participation. For instance, in many decentralized finance (DeFi) protocols, users can earn passive income by staking their tokens, providing liquidity to trading pools, or lending out their digital assets. This is a direct departure from traditional finance, where earning interest often requires navigating complex banking systems and meeting stringent requirements. Here, the smart contract, a self-executing contract with the terms of the agreement directly written into code, automates the process, ensuring transparency and efficiency. The "income" is generated not from the goodwill of a bank, but from the fundamental economics of the protocol itself, often driven by transaction fees or the issuance of new tokens as incentives.
Beyond DeFi, the rise of Non-Fungible Tokens (NFTs) has opened up entirely new avenues for creators and collectors. While initially popular for digital art, NFTs are rapidly evolving to represent ownership of tangible assets, intellectual property, event tickets, and even digital identities. For creators, NFTs offer a way to monetize their work directly, bypassing traditional galleries, publishers, and platforms that take hefty commissions. More importantly, NFTs can be programmed with royalties, meaning that every time an NFT is resold on the secondary market, the original creator automatically receives a percentage of the sale price. This creates a potential for ongoing, passive income that was virtually impossible in the traditional art world or creative industries. Imagine a musician selling an album as an NFT, and earning a royalty every time that album is traded, or a writer selling their book as an NFT and receiving a cut of every resale. This is the power of programmable ownership and automated revenue distribution enabled by blockchain.
Blockchain income thinking also extends to the concept of "play-to-earn" (P2E) gaming. While still in its nascent stages and facing challenges related to sustainability and economic balance, P2E games have demonstrated the potential for players to earn real-world value by participating in virtual economies. Players can earn in-game currencies (often cryptocurrencies) or rare digital assets (as NFTs) by completing quests, winning battles, or contributing to the game's ecosystem. These assets can then be traded on open marketplaces for fiat currency or other cryptocurrencies. This blurs the lines between entertainment and work, suggesting a future where digital engagement can translate directly into tangible economic benefit, driven by community-governed economies and verifiable digital ownership.
The underlying principle across these examples is the shift from an extractive economy, where value is primarily captured by those who control the infrastructure, to a contributive economy, where value is generated and distributed more equitably among participants. Blockchain provides the technological backbone for this shift, offering transparency, security, and programmability that allows for direct peer-to-peer interactions and value exchange. This fosters a sense of ownership and agency, empowering individuals to become active participants and beneficiaries within the systems they engage with. It's about understanding that in a decentralized world, your contribution, your attention, and your ownership can directly translate into income, often in ways that are more resilient and less dependent on traditional gatekeepers. The challenge, and the opportunity, lies in adapting our thinking to recognize and capitalize on these new models of value creation. Building Sustainable Streams – Practical Applications and Future Horizons
Having established the foundational shift in perspective that "Blockchain Income Thinking" represents, let's now explore the practical applications and future horizons that make this approach so compelling for generating sustainable income. Moving beyond the initial excitement of cryptocurrencies and NFTs, the true power of blockchain income lies in its ability to decentralize opportunities, foster community-driven value, and create more resilient, transparent, and equitable economic models.
One of the most significant areas where this thinking is manifesting is in the creator economy. Traditionally, content creators – be they artists, writers, musicians, or educators – have relied on platforms like YouTube, Instagram, or Spotify to reach their audience. While these platforms offer reach, they also dictate terms, take substantial cuts of revenue, and can change their algorithms or monetization policies at a whim, leaving creators vulnerable. Blockchain offers a decentralized alternative. By using tokens and NFTs, creators can build direct relationships with their audience, bypassing intermediaries. For example, a musician could sell their album as an NFT, with each NFT granting ownership of a specific digital copy and potentially unlocking exclusive content or early access to future releases. Smart contracts can then ensure that a portion of every secondary sale automatically goes back to the artist, providing a continuous revenue stream. Furthermore, creators can issue their own social tokens, which fans can purchase to gain access to exclusive communities, special perks, or even voting rights on creative decisions. This not only provides income but also builds a loyal and engaged community that is invested in the creator's success. This is a fundamental shift from a platform-dependent model to a community-owned and operated ecosystem.
Decentralized Autonomous Organizations (DAOs) represent another potent manifestation of Blockchain Income Thinking. DAOs are essentially organizations governed by code and community consensus, rather than a traditional hierarchical structure. Members often hold governance tokens, which allow them to propose and vote on decisions, and in return for their contributions, they can be rewarded with more tokens or other forms of value. This opens up avenues for income that are based on collaborative work and shared ownership. Imagine a DAO focused on investing in early-stage blockchain projects. Token holders can contribute capital, participate in due diligence, and vote on which projects to fund. If those investments are successful, the profits are distributed proportionally to the token holders. Similarly, DAOs can manage decentralized applications, provide grants for public goods, or even govern digital real estate. The income here is not derived from a salary or a traditional job, but from active participation and ownership in a collectively managed entity. It democratizes investment and entrepreneurship, allowing individuals to contribute their skills and capital to ventures they believe in and share in their success.
The concept of "tokenization" is central to Blockchain Income Thinking and holds immense potential for unlocking liquidity and creating new income streams from otherwise illiquid assets. Tokenization involves representing ownership of an asset – whether it's real estate, fine art, intellectual property, or even future revenue streams – as digital tokens on a blockchain. This breaks down large, indivisible assets into smaller, more manageable units, making them accessible to a wider range of investors. For example, a commercial property owner could tokenize their building, selling fractional ownership to multiple investors. This provides the owner with immediate liquidity, while investors gain exposure to real estate with a lower barrier to entry and the potential for passive income through rental yields distributed via smart contracts. This has profound implications for democratizing access to investments traditionally reserved for the wealthy, and for enabling individuals and businesses to unlock the value tied up in their assets.
Furthermore, Blockchain Income Thinking is reshaping the landscape of intellectual property and data ownership. In the Web2 era, platforms often own or control user-generated data, profiting from it without directly compensating the creators. Web3, powered by blockchain, is shifting this paradigm. Individuals can potentially own their data and monetize it directly, deciding who can access it and on what terms. Decentralized data marketplaces are emerging where users can sell or license their data for research, advertising, or AI training, earning cryptocurrency in return. This not only creates a new income stream but also gives individuals greater control and privacy over their digital footprint. Similarly, for creators of digital content, blockchain offers robust mechanisms for verifying authenticity and ownership, preventing piracy and enabling new monetization models like micropayments for content access or decentralized content licensing.
Looking ahead, Blockchain Income Thinking is poised to become increasingly integrated into the fabric of our economy. We are likely to see more sophisticated use cases emerge, such as decentralized insurance protocols where policyholders can earn rewards for not making claims, or decentralized energy grids where individuals can earn from selling excess renewable energy back to the network. The core tenets remain consistent: leveraging blockchain's transparency, security, and programmability to create direct, verifiable, and often automated income streams based on participation, contribution, and ownership, rather than on controlling traditional intermediaries. Embracing this thinking requires a willingness to learn, adapt, and engage with these new technologies, but the potential for building more sustainable, equitable, and personally empowering income streams is immense. It represents a fundamental re-imagining of how value is created, shared, and rewarded in the digital age.

At its core, blockchain technology, the bedrock upon which most cryptocurrencies are built, is a revolutionary approach to recording and verifying transactions. Imagine a digital ledger, not stored in one central location, but distributed across a vast network of computers. Each transaction, once verified by the network, is added as a "block" to a chronological "chain." This inherent transparency, coupled with cryptographic security, makes it incredibly difficult to tamper with or alter past records. This immutability and distributed nature are the keys to its disruptive potential. It’s a system that, in theory, removes the need for intermediaries, offering a direct peer-to-peer exchange of value, a stark contrast to the historically gatekept and often opaque world of traditional finance.
The genesis of this revolution can be traced back to 2008, with the publication of a white paper by the pseudonymous Satoshi Nakamoto, introducing Bitcoin. It was envisioned as a decentralized digital currency, free from the control of any single government or financial institution. The initial reception was a mix of intrigue and skepticism. Early adopters, often tech enthusiasts and cypherpunks, saw it as a powerful tool for financial sovereignty and a hedge against traditional economic systems. For years, Bitcoin and its burgeoning altcoin siblings operated largely in the shadows, a domain for the technologically savvy and the financially adventurous. Trading happened on specialized exchanges, and the idea of using these digital assets for everyday purchases seemed like a distant fantasy.
However, the inherent properties of blockchain – its security, transparency, and potential for efficiency – began to capture the attention of a wider audience. Businesses started exploring its applications beyond just currency. Supply chain management, digital identity, voting systems, and smart contracts, which automate agreements when predefined conditions are met, all emerged as promising use cases. This broadening of scope demonstrated that blockchain was more than just a vehicle for digital money; it was a foundational technology with the potential to streamline and secure a myriad of processes.
The narrative began to shift as institutional investors, initially hesitant, started to dip their toes into the cryptocurrency market. The sheer potential for returns, coupled with a growing understanding of the underlying technology, spurred interest. Large financial institutions, once staunch defenders of the traditional banking model, began to acknowledge the disruptive force of digital assets. They started experimenting with blockchain for interbank settlements, exploring ways to tokenize traditional assets, and even developing their own stablecoins, digital currencies pegged to fiat currencies like the US dollar, aiming to offer the stability of traditional money with the efficiency of blockchain.
This period marked a crucial turning point. The conversation moved from "if" blockchain and digital currencies would impact finance to "how" and "when." Governments and regulatory bodies, initially caught off guard, began to grapple with the complexities of this new financial frontier. Debates raged about consumer protection, market manipulation, taxation, and the very definition of currency. The lack of clear regulatory frameworks often created uncertainty, leading to volatility and a degree of apprehension for mainstream adoption. Yet, the momentum was undeniable. The allure of faster, cheaper, and more transparent transactions, particularly for cross-border payments, was a compelling proposition that traditional systems struggled to match.
The evolution from the early days of Bitcoin as a purely peer-to-peer digital cash system to its current status as a speculative asset and a burgeoning technological infrastructure is a story of adaptation and increasing sophistication. The development of new blockchain protocols, each with its own unique features and intended applications, expanded the possibilities. Ethereum introduced smart contracts, paving the way for decentralized applications (dApps) and the explosion of decentralized finance (DeFi). DeFi aims to recreate traditional financial services – lending, borrowing, trading, insurance – on decentralized blockchain networks, offering greater accessibility and potentially lower fees. This innovation has not only spurred further technological advancement but also challenged established financial intermediaries to innovate or risk being left behind. This integration isn't a monolithic event but rather a multifaceted process. On one hand, we see traditional financial institutions actively exploring and implementing blockchain technology for their own operations. This includes using distributed ledger technology (DLT) to improve the efficiency and security of back-office processes, such as clearing and settlement of securities, reducing the time and cost associated with these complex operations. Banks are also piloting programs for cross-border payments, leveraging the speed and lower fees often associated with blockchain-based transactions, a significant improvement over the often cumbersome and expensive traditional correspondent banking system. The potential to move money across borders almost instantaneously, with greater transparency and reduced fees, is a powerful incentive for adoption.
On the other hand, and perhaps more directly impacting the "bank account" aspect of our theme, is the burgeoning ecosystem of services that allow individuals to hold, trade, and even spend cryptocurrencies through familiar interfaces. Digital asset platforms, often acting as bridges between the crypto world and traditional finance, have emerged. These platforms allow users to purchase cryptocurrencies using fiat currency from their bank accounts and sell them back, depositing the proceeds directly into their bank accounts. This provides a relatively seamless on-ramp and off-ramp, demystifying the process for a broader audience.
Furthermore, the development of regulated cryptocurrency exchanges and custodians has lent an air of legitimacy and security to the space. These entities often adhere to strict Know Your Customer (KYC) and Anti-Money Laundering (AML) regulations, mirroring traditional financial services and making them more palatable to both investors and regulators. The existence of insured custodial services also addresses some of the security concerns that have historically plagued the crypto market, offering peace of mind to a wider range of users.
The concept of "tokenization" is another revolutionary aspect of this transition. Essentially, it involves representing real-world assets – such as real estate, art, or even stocks and bonds – as digital tokens on a blockchain. This allows for fractional ownership, increased liquidity, and easier transferability of these assets. Imagine buying a small fraction of a commercial building or a rare piece of art, with ownership securely recorded on a blockchain and easily tradable. This opens up investment opportunities to a much wider pool of individuals who might not have the capital to acquire such assets outright through traditional means. While still in its nascent stages, the potential for tokenized assets to be integrated into traditional investment portfolios and managed through familiar banking platforms is immense.
The rise of stablecoins has been a critical enabler of this integration. These cryptocurrencies are designed to maintain a stable value, typically pegged to a fiat currency like the US dollar. This stability makes them ideal for everyday transactions and as a reliable medium of exchange within the digital asset ecosystem. Many companies now accept stablecoins as payment, and their use in DeFi applications provides a predictable store of value. As regulatory frameworks around stablecoins mature, their role as a bridge between traditional finance and the digital asset world is likely to expand significantly.
However, this journey is not without its challenges. Regulatory uncertainty remains a significant hurdle. Different countries are adopting varied approaches to regulating cryptocurrencies, creating a complex and often fragmented global landscape. Consumer protection, market volatility, and the potential for illicit activities continue to be areas of concern for regulators and the public alike. The energy consumption of some blockchain networks, particularly proof-of-work systems like Bitcoin, has also drawn criticism, leading to a push towards more energy-efficient consensus mechanisms and a greater focus on sustainable blockchain development.
